STUDENT STAFF INTRA CONNECT WEB APP

Mr. Akash G, Dr. P. Sakthi Murugan

Abstract: The project entitled “STUDENT STAFF INTRA CONNECT WEB APP” is a web application it offers an extensive range of functionalities for students and makes better communication between students and staffs. Intra connect provides various services to offer better discussion area in the current system being utilized, hence aiming at improving the quality of the information system to higher standards.

The student registered with this web application can interact with their staffs, see news and events posted by admin, view notifications and get clarified from their technical doubts. This web application allows only registered users to view the posted topics and articles by other members. The main objective of this project is to share the ideas and files of valuable content with their team. This enhances the knowledge and enriches the communication in their area of interest
